TGTGInsighttelegram intelligenceLIVE / telegram public index
← Python Заметки

TGINSIGHT SIMILAR POSTS

Најди сличен содржај

Изворен канал @pythonotes · Post #380 · 21 окт.

Регулярно приходится писать и ревьюить код, где используется PySide2-6. Заметил, что в подавляющем большинстве случаев настройка создаваемых базовых виджетов происходит через методы. Думаю, всем знаком такой способ. Простой пример с кнопкой: button = QPushButton("Click Me") button.setMinimumWidth(300) button.setFlat(True) button.setStyleSheet("font-size: 20pt") button.setToolTip("Super Button") button.clicked.connect(lambda: print("Button clicked")) Но есть и альтернативный способ - настройка через свойства. Это просто ключевые аргументы конструктора класса. Хоть они и не указаны в документации как аргументы, но они есть) Этот код делает тоже самое но с помощью Property button = QPushButton( "Click Me", minimumWidth=300, flat=True, styleSheet="font-size: 20pt", toolTip="Super Button", clicked=lambda: print("Button clicked"), ) Где это может быть полезно ▫️ Это выглядит более аккуратно и коротко, уже повод использовать ▫️ Может использоваться в заполнении лейаута, когда нам не нужно никакое другое взаимодействие с виджетом и поэтому сохранять его в переменную не требуется. Например, лейбл или кнопка. widget = QWidget(minimumWidth=400) layout = QHBoxLayout(widget) layout.addWidget(QLabel("Button >", alignment=Qt.AlignRight)) layout.addWidget(QPushButton("Click Me", clicked=lambda: print("Button clicked"))) widget.show() Либо так widget = QWidget(minimumWidth=400) layout = QHBoxLayout(widget) for wd in ( QLabel("Button >", alignment=Qt.AlignRight), QPushButton("Click Me", clicked=lambda: ...) ): layout.addWidget(wd) widget.show() ▫️ Можно хранить настройки в каком-то конфиге или генерировать на лету, после чего передавать как kwargs. kwargs = {"text": "Hello " * 30, "wordWrap": True} my_label = QLabel(**kwargs) Как получить полный список доступных свойств? Эта функция распечатает в терминал все свойства виджета и их текущие значения def print_widget_properties(widget): meta_object = widget.metaObject() for i in range(meta_object.propertyCount()): property_ = meta_object.property(i) property_name = property_.name() property_value = property_.read(widget) print(f"{property_name}: {property_value}") #tricks#qt

Hashtags

Резултати

Пронајдени 14 слични објави

Пребарај: #empresas

当前筛选 #empresas清除筛选
producTICvidad® 📲📈

@producTICvidad · Post #753 · 08.04.2022 г., 00:44

#negocios#empresas Amigos les cuento que vengo haciendo un análisis en algunas empresas, y si alguno está interesado en llevarlo a cabo en su pyme o en la de un amigo, solo es que escriban en los comentarios o a través de Instagram. El primer resultado se los mostraré dentro de poco… por favor muy atentos!!! 💡💡💡💡💡💡💡💡

producTICvidad® 📲📈

@producTICvidad · Post #833 · 03.07.2022 г., 18:11

#emprendimiento#empresas Amigos emprendedores, empresarios y empleados. Para salir victoriosos en cualquiera de esos tres roles vamos a requerir de una mente en crecimiento (growth mindset) y que se despliegue como cultura en todos los espacios se trabajo. La productividad está en tiC 📲📈

producTICvidad® 📲📈

@producTICvidad · Post #836 · 06.07.2022 г., 00:15

#empresas#estrategia Amigos, este es un tema muy interesante y que debe estar en la agenda de los empresarios de esta comunidad: Capitalismo Consciente. 💰💚 Tanto si se trata de una nueva empresa, como de una compañía en activo que decide poner rumbo hacia un modelo de gestión más responsable y sostenible, los directivos deben saber que el Capitalismo Consciente no supone una ruptura con el concepto de capitalismo. El intercambio voluntario, la libertad de comercio, la libre competencia y el seguimiento del marco normativo seguirán siendo los pilares sobre los que se asiente la actividad empresarial.

producTICvidad® 📲📈

@producTICvidad · Post #1004 · 24.02.2023 г., 12:36

Aquí les comparto algo súper útil para sus negocios. 💡 Antes se usaba el acrónimo VUCA, luego del episodio sanitario, se empezó a llamar BANI, desde ese momento empecé a adoptarlo para mis análisis a #emprendimientos y #empresas. Recuerda cómo agradecimiento, compartir e invitar a este canal. 💻

MuySeguridad

@MuySeguridad · Post #1442 · 04.11.2021 г., 16:39

¿Te interesa la #InteligenciaArtificial y su potencial transformador para las #empresas? No te pierdas nuestro #ForoIA que realizaremos el próximo 1 de diciembre junto a ATREVIA y Total Publishing Network, donde contaremos con la presencia de la Subsecretaria de Digitalización e Inteligencia Artificial, Carme Artigas, y del Secretario General de Industria y PYME, Raül Blanco. Además, participarán empresas como Oracle, Celonis y ESIC Business & Marketing School. 👉👉Inscríbete en foroia2030.com

producTICvidad® 📲📈

@producTICvidad · Post #899 · 16.09.2022 г., 18:21

Amigos hola 👋🏼 Este recurso que les quiero compartir hoy es sumamente útil para sus #emprendimientos o #empresas, incluso si son freelancer en temas de #marketingdigital. 💻 Son una serie de templates (plantillas) para usar libremente como ustedes mejor quieran y, viene de uno de los mejores que es Hubspot. 💪🏼 https://blog.hubspot.com/marketing/marketing-with-excel-templates-list

producTICvidad® 📲📈

@producTICvidad · Post #776 · 23.04.2022 г., 15:20

#estrategiaempresarial#inteligenciacompetitiva#empresas Queridos amigos! Les comparto esta información de máxima prioridad para sus negocios 🚨 Como consultor en estrategia y prospectiva es importante que les pase datos reales de la situación de comercio mundial.

producTICvidad® 📲📈

@producTICvidad · Post #717 · 10.03.2022 г., 17:35

#ventas#b2b#empresas Una buena administración de marketing de contenidos, acompañada de una buena estrategia de un copywriter garantiza el darse a conocer de manera efectiva de tu #pyme. Comparte 🔄 Apoya 👍🏼 Comenta 🗣 La productividad está en tiC 📲📈

12
ПретходнаСтраница 1 од 2Следна